Technology Radar >
ThoughtWorks
The Radar is a document that sets out the
changes that we think are currently interesting
in software development - things in motion that
we think you should pay attention to and
consider using in your projects. It reflects the
idiosyncratic opinion of a bunch of senior
technologists and is based on our day-to-day
work and experiences. While we think this is
interesting, it shouldn’t be taken as a deep
market analysis.

Technology Radar > Legend
1. Establish Technology Advisory Board
2. TAB members gather blips individually
3. They meet (face to face, if allowed)
4. Blips are presented and placed on the board
5. Each blip is discussed. Discussions should be enjoyable and in a friendly manner
6. Vote for the final position in the ring
7. A champion is assigned to each of the blips so that it adds a description
8. Repeat
